Semi-Automatic Piston Filler For Thin Liquid
APACKS entry level tabletop piston filling machine is highly accurate, versatile, and extremely user friendly. This volumetric piston filler draws liquids and other low viscosity products directly from a tank or drum which eliminates the need for a product hopper. This piston filler can also be used as a metering pump to dispense a controlled volume if necessary. Dis-assembly and cleaning is extraordinarily easy and is usually accomplished in a matter of minutes (no tools required). The operator drops a line of flexible tubing into a drum or tank, adjusts the volume of fill to the desired setting and places an empty container under the filling nozzle. With a simple press of a foot pedal, the exact quantity of product is drawn from the drum and dispensed into the container. The machine operates one fill at a time, and stands by until the foot pedal is depressed again.
The Automatic Gravity Filler is ideal for filling thin liquids with consistent viscosity. Volumetric time gravity filling method produces repeatable and accurate fill volumes. The Gravity Filler is manufactured with a heavy duty 304 stainless steel, tig-welded tube frame and reservoir. It also features user friendly PLC controls and touch screen HMI panel. This filler is capable of accommodating up to 16 heads, and utilizes an automatic product level sensing float system for filling efficiency. Many more features and options are available for even more versatility and customization. Gravity Fillers are utilized by the food and beverage, cleaning and specialty chemical, pharmaceutical, cosmetic and personal care industries for various filling projects. The Automatic Gravity Filler can be built to suit a wide variety of applications including sanitary, hazardous, flammable, and corrosive products and environments.
The tabletop semi automatic thick liquid piston filler is a highly versatile, dependable, and accurate table top filling machine. This piston filler is capable of handling water thin to highly viscous products. This particular filler is often used when chunks or particles like you may find in salsa and some sauces need to be filled. This model features a highly accurate 3-way valve mechanism with fittings for the hopper, product cylinder and nozzle. Disassembly and cleaning is completed in a matter of minutes and typically requires no tools.
APACKS Semi-Automatic Overflow Filler is typically used in packaging applications where a consistent visual (cosmetic) fill level is required. The desired product to be filled is held in a stainless steel reservoir, then pumped into a manifold to disperse product to each of your filling nozzles. Once the product reaches your desired cosmetic fill level in each bottle, excess product or foam overflows back to the reservoir. Advantages of the Overflow Filler include even fill levels, variable pressure pump speed control (to reduce foam), and ease of operation. This Filler is manufactured with a heavy duty 304 stainless steel, tig-welded frame and is available with four fill heads. It also comes standard with PLC Controls and touch screen HMI, stainless steel Filling Heads, and Product Supply Pump (dependent on product), plus many more features. Options are available for even more versatility. Overflow Fillers are commonly used for filling beverages and other thin products.
This is an example of a semi-automatic aerosol filling line, perfect for small volume production. It features a semi-automatic operation capable of producing up to 1,200 to 2,400 aerosol containers per hour. The first operator loads containers on to our rotary loading table while inspecting the containers for imperfections. Filling, valve placement, valve crimping, gasser/shakers, and labeling are all automated. The second operator removes the spray cans from the rotary accumulating table, places the over cap, inspects, and places the finished product into cases. The third operator stacks the cases on pallets and preps the pallets for shipping.
